I've had a few boats in my lifetime, sketter etc:
Just got me a f172 g3 and I love it!! Its got all I need and much more. Its a 2008 model with a 115 yam four stroke. I can run four lakes before I need fuel again. The deep v provides a smooth ride and wont drown you on a semi windy day. I priced alot of other brands before I got this one, and its the best bang for the buck to me.

bought a 1654 gator tuff g3 last year,only comlaint is
I should have got the 17ft tunnel hull. I am TUFF on boats and have had zero issues,use it year round ,duck hunt, fish, bow fish.
mine is a flatter hull and rides a lilrougher than the V or Semi V but still ok.

the first one had a small leak between the hull and live well, when i took it backit was going to have to go back to thew factory for repairs so they gave me a whole new rig instead of making mewait for repair.

I also have a 2001 G3 HP 180. Overall, I have been happy with the boat. Although there were some "issues" when I first bought it new. Mainly with the boat and motor not set up correctly. After the dealer corrected that I have had no problems. I have a friend of mine who has a 19 foot Xpress, and I have to say the next one I buy will be a Xpress. The difference in the ride between the 2 is amazing.
